版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
产品开发过程优化标准作业程序(SOP)一、适用工作场景本标准作业程序(SOP)适用于企业内新产品从概念到上市的全流程优化管理,具体包括但不限于以下情境:新产品立项开发:当企业基于市场调研或用户需求启动全新产品开发时,需通过本SOP规范各阶段协作与交付标准,保证开发方向与目标一致。现有产品迭代升级:针对已有功能优化、版本更新或体验改进时,通过标准化流程减少沟通成本,提升迭代效率。跨部门协同开发:当涉及研发、设计、测试、市场、运营等多团队协作时,明确各角色职责与节点要求,避免职责模糊或进度延误。流程效率瓶颈突破:当前开发周期过长、需求变更频繁、质量缺陷率高等问题时,通过SOP梳理并优化关键环节,推动流程重构。二、标准化操作流程产品开发过程优化需遵循“需求驱动、阶段可控、质量优先、持续迭代”原则,分为需求分析与规划、方案设计与评审、开发与联调、测试与验证、上线与发布、复盘与迭代六大阶段,各阶段操作阶段一:需求分析与规划(明确“做什么”)目标:全面收集并梳理需求,明确产品核心价值与边界,输出可执行的开发目标。步骤操作说明责任人输出物1.1需求收集1.通过用户调研(问卷、访谈)、市场分析(竞品报告、行业趋势)、内部反馈(销售、客服、运营)等多渠道收集需求;2.需求需包含“用户场景-用户痛点-期望目标”三要素,避免模糊描述(如“提升用户体验”需具体为“缩短用户操作路径至3步内”)。产品经理*《原始需求清单》1.2需求分析与优先级排序1.对需求进行分类:用户需求(MustHave/ShouldHave/CouldHave)、业务需求(营收增长、成本降低)、技术需求(功能提升、架构优化);2.采用KANO模型、MoSCoW法则(必须有、应该有、可以有、这次没有)对需求优先级排序,明确核心需求(MVP范围)与延后需求。产品经理、研发负责人《需求分析报告》1.3需求评审与确认1.组织需求评审会,参与方包括产品、研发、设计、测试、市场负责人;2.评审内容:需求合理性、技术可行性、资源匹配度、市场价值;3.评审通过后,由产品经理输出《产品需求文档(PRD)》,明确功能模块、验收标准、时间节点。产品经理*、各负责人《PRD文档》、评审会议纪要阶段二:方案设计与评审(明确“怎么做”)目标:将需求转化为可落地的技术方案与设计稿,保证方案符合用户体验与技术可行性。步骤操作说明责任人输出物2.1产品原型与交互设计1.基于PRD文档,使用Axure、Figma等工具制作高保真原型,包含页面流程、交互逻辑、跳转规则;2.输出《交互设计稿》,标注页面元素、状态说明、异常处理逻辑。UI/UX设计师*《高保真原型》、《交互设计稿》2.2技术方案设计1.研发负责人组织技术团队,根据PRD与交互稿设计技术架构(前端/后端/数据库选型)、模块拆分、接口定义;2.评估技术风险(如功能瓶颈、兼容性问题),制定应对方案。研发负责人、技术架构师《技术方案设计书》2.3设计方案评审1.组织跨部门评审会,评审原型交互的易用性、技术方案的合理性、设计规范的符合性;2.评审通过后,设计稿与方案文档需冻结(如需变更需走变更流程),研发负责人输出《开发任务清单》,拆分至具体开发人员。产品经理、研发负责人、设计师*评审会议纪要、《开发任务清单》阶段三:开发与联调(实现“功能交付”)目标:按设计方案完成功能开发,保证代码质量与模块间接口稳定。步骤操作说明责任人输出物3.1开发任务拆解与排期1.研发负责人将《开发任务清单》拆分为可执行的子任务(如“用户登录模块-接口开发-前端适配”),分配至具体开发人员;2.制定《开发计划表》,明确任务起止时间、依赖关系、每日站会同步机制。研发负责人、开发工程师《开发计划表》、《任务分配表》3.2代码开发与自测1.开发工程师按编码规范编写代码,提交至Git等版本控制工具,并编写单元测试用例;2.完成功能自测,保证模块逻辑正确、无低级bug(如空指针、参数校验缺失),输出《自测报告》。开发工程师*《自测报告》、代码提交记录3.3模块联调与集成测试1.每日站会同步开发进度(15分钟内),阻塞问题及时上报研发负责人协调;2.完成模块开发后,组织联调测试,验证模块间接口数据交互、流程闭环是否正常;3.输出《联调测试报告》,记录问题及修复状态。研发负责人、开发工程师、测试工程师*《联调测试报告》、问题跟踪列表阶段四:测试与验证(保证“质量达标”)目标:通过系统化测试发觉并修复缺陷,保证产品符合验收标准,达到上线要求。步骤操作说明责任人输出物4.1测试计划与用例设计1.测试负责人根据PRD与需求分析报告,制定《测试计划》,明确测试范围、测试类型(功能/功能/兼容性/安全)、资源分配、时间节点;2.设计《测试用例》,覆盖正常场景、异常场景、边界场景(如“输入超长字符”“网络断开重连”)。测试负责人*《测试计划》、《测试用例》4.2测试执行与缺陷管理1.测试工程师搭建测试环境,执行测试用例,记录测试结果;2.发觉缺陷后,在Jira等工具中提交缺陷报告(含复现步骤、预期结果、实际结果、严重等级),分配至对应开发人员;3.开发人员修复缺陷后,测试工程师需回归验证,直至缺陷关闭。测试工程师、开发工程师《测试报告》、《缺陷跟踪列表》4.3测试准出评审1.测试负责人组织测试评审会,输出《测试总结报告》,明确测试覆盖率、缺陷遗留情况(如“严重缺陷已清零,一般缺陷≤3个且不影响核心功能”);2.产品、研发、测试共同确认是否达到“测试准出标准”,签字确认后方可进入上线阶段。测试负责人、产品经理、研发负责人*《测试总结报告》、测试准出确认单阶段五:上线与发布(完成“产品交付”)目标:制定稳妥的上线计划,保证产品平稳发布,并做好上线后监控与用户反馈收集。步骤操作说明责任人输出物5.1上线方案制定1.产品经理与研发负责人共同制定《上线方案》,明确上线时间、灰度策略(如“10%用户先行体验”)、回滚机制(如“2小时内发觉严重问题自动回滚至上一版本”)、应急预案(如“服务器宕机备用方案”);2.市场与运营团队配合制定上线推广计划。产品经理、研发负责人、市场负责人*《上线方案》、《推广计划》5.2线上部署与验证1.运维工程师按方案部署至生产环境,配置域名、服务器、数据库等参数;2.产品、研发、测试共同进行线上验证(如“核心功能流程跑通、数据统计正常”),输出《上线验证报告》。运维工程师、测试工程师《上线验证报告》5.3上线后监控与反馈收集1.上线后24小时内,运维与研发团队实时监控系统功能(CPU、内存、接口响应时间)、用户访问量;2.产品与运营团队通过用户反馈渠道(APP内评价、客服、社群)收集问题,整理为《用户反馈清单》,同步至研发团队。运维工程师、产品经理、运营专员*《系统监控报表》、《用户反馈清单》阶段六:复盘与迭代(推动“持续优化”)目标:总结开发过程中的经验教训,输出优化项,为下一阶段开发提供改进依据。步骤操作说明责任人输出物6.1数据与效果回顾1.产品经理收集上线后核心数据(如用户活跃度、功能使用率、转化率、缺陷率),对比预期目标,分析差异原因;2.研发负责人统计开发效率(如需求交付周期、缺陷修复时长),识别效率瓶颈。产品经理、研发负责人《数据效果分析报告》6.2问题与经验总结1.组织复盘会(全员参与),围绕“需求准确性、方案合理性、开发效率、测试质量、上线风险”等维度,总结成功经验(如“每日站会减少沟通成本”)与待改进问题(如“需求变更未走流程导致返工”);2.采用“5Why分析法”深挖问题根源,避免表面化归因。项目负责人*、各角色代表《复盘会议纪要》6.3优化项落地与迭代1.基于复盘结果,制定《优化行动计划》,明确优化项(如“建立需求变更评审流程”)、责任人与完成时间;2.将优化项纳入下一阶段开发流程,形成“开发-复盘-优化”的闭环。项目负责人*、各负责人《优化行动计划》三、配套工具表格以下为关键环节的标准化表格模板,可根据企业实际工具(如Jira、Teambition)调整字段,但核心要素需保留。表1:产品需求优先级排序表(MoSCoW法则)需求ID需求描述用户场景/业务价值优先级(必须有/应该有/可以有/这次没有)负责人计划完成时间DEMO001用户支持手机号一键登录解决用户忘记密码时注册流程繁琐问题必须有产品经理*V1.2版本DEMO002新增夜间模式提升用户夜间使用舒适度可以有设计师*V1.3版本表2:开发任务跟踪表任务ID模块名称子任务负责人计划开始时间计划完成时间实际完成时间状态(待开发/开发中/联调中/测试中/已完成)依赖任务阻塞问题DEV001用户登录手机号登录接口开发张工*2024-03-012024-03-032024-03-03已完成--DEV002用户登录前端登录页面适配李工*2024-03-022024-03-042024-03-05测试中DEV001接口返回字段与前端约定不一致表3:缺陷跟踪列表缺陷ID所属模块缺陷标题严重等级(致命/严重/一般/轻微)复现步骤预期结果实际结果负责人状态(新建/处理中/已修复/已验证/已关闭)修复时间BUG001用户登录手机号输入框无法删除字符一般1.打开登录页;2.输入手机号后删除键字符逐个删除字符无响应张工*已关闭2024-03-0514:30BUG002订单支付支付成功后页面未跳转严重1.提交订单;2.选择支付方式并支付跳转至订单详情页停留在支付页李工*已修复2024-03-0610:00表4:复盘总结表复盘阶段成功经验待改进问题根本原因分析优化措施责任人完成时间需求分析通过用户访谈精准定位核心需求需求文档中“异常场景”描述不完整未考虑用户极端操作习惯增加异常场景模板,要求产品经理必须填写产品经理*V1.2版本前开发阶段每日站会缩短至15分钟,提升效率联调阶段因接口文档未及时更新导致返工开发人员与测试人员文档不同步接口文档变更后自动同步至测试团队研发负责人*2024-03-10四、执行要点与风险提示需求变更控制:需求变更需提交《变更申请单》,经产品、研发、测试负责人评审通过后方可执行,避免频繁变更导致开发延期;变更后需同步更新PRD、测试用例等关联文档。跨部门沟通机制:建立“核心决策群”(产品、研发、测试负责人),重大问题(如需求变更、风险升级)需在群内同步,24小时内给出解决方案;每周五输出《项目周报》,同步进度、风险与下一步计划。质量红线:严重及以上等级缺陷必须修复并通过回归测试,未达标不得上线;核心功能(如支付、登录)需100%覆盖测试用例,测试覆盖率不低于90%。文档规范:各阶段输出物(PRD、技术方案、测试报告等)需统一命名规则(如“项目名_
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 银行广场活动策划方案(3篇)
- 证券开户活动方案策划(3篇)
- 立秋环保活动方案策划(3篇)
- 医联体模式下运营效率提升
- 王安石《孔子世家议》二:人谓太史公为孔子立世家非是 三:袁枚《随园随笔释孔子世家》文言文试题答案及翻译
- 医疗领域学术不端行为的法律规制
- 医疗质量的法律保障与医疗公平
- 妇产科子宫肌瘤术前检测方案
- 康复医学科创伤后康复治疗规范培训
- 医疗设备耗材管理PDCA成本优化
- 2026年四川单招职高语文基础知识练习与考点分析含答案
- 2025年宪法知识题库及参考答案综合卷
- 2026年社区工作者考试题库300道(有一套)
- 2026年福建省能源石化集团有限责任公司招聘备考题库及答案详解一套
- 2025年家庭投资理财规划:科学配置与稳健增值指南
- 杜氏肌营养不良运动功能重建方案
- 2026贵州大数据产业集团有限公司第一次招聘155人模拟笔试试题及答案解析
- 肿瘤药物给药顺序课件
- 海南计算机与科学专升本试卷真题及答案
- 企业安全一把手授课课件
- 学校中层干部述职报告会
评论
0/150
提交评论